How to remove CaCl2 from sand?

Sand remains solid, so you use decantation to remove liquid CaCl2 from the solid sand. Heat sand to dry it. The CaCl2 will be turned back to CaCO3 through a double replacement reaction. First, boil CaCl2. K2CO3 (potassium carbonate) is added to CaCl2, which results in solid CaCO3 and liquid KCl. Finally, use vacuum filtration to get chalk residue.

How to get chalk residue from CaCl2?

K2CO3 (potassium carbonate) is added to CaCl2, which results in solid CaCO3 and liquid KCl. Finally, use vacuum filtration to get chalk residue. Dry over boiling water bath. How can a substance be observed without changing the composition or identity?

A substance can be observed or measured without changing its composition or identity by using physical methods. No chemical bonds are made or destroyed in this process. Characteristics of the substance become apparent without undergoing a chemical reaction.
